Wedding photography necessities encompass a broad range of skills, equipment, and methods, each important for capturing the magic of certainly one of life’s most memorable occasions. Understanding these necessities ensures that each fleeting second is immortalized in a method that reflects the love and happiness shared on that big day.


First and foremost, having the right equipment is critical. A high-quality digital camera body mixed with versatile lenses is a foundation every wedding photographer ought to invest in. Typically, professionals go for a full-frame digital camera that enables them to perform in various lighting situations. Having lenses starting from wide-angle to telephoto turns into important, as this range aids in capturing every little thing from expansive venue pictures to intimate close-ups of the couple.


Another essential element is having a backup plan. Weddings are unpredictable, and things can typically go incorrect. Having a second camera, extra batteries, and reminiscence playing cards prevents potential disasters. This backup gear must be readily accessible all through the day, offering peace of mind for both the photographer and the couple.




Light performs a big position in photography, especially for weddings. Understanding natural mild is important, because it provides essentially the most flattering and romantic tones. Photographers ought to scout the venue beforehand to establish the best gentle sources and how they shift all through the day. Additionally, carrying artificial lighting equipment, such as flash items or reflectors, can help when natural gentle is not adequate.

Composing pictures is an artwork in itself. Utilizing strategies just like the rule of thirds, leading lines, and framing can remodel an easy photo into a work of art. Planning poses upfront also permits photographers to be prepared for moments like the primary kiss, cake slicing, or speeches. While candid shots are extremely important, ensuring there are elegant posed photos can add depth to the wedding album.

An important part of the day includes understanding the schedule and circulate of occasions. Coordinating with the wedding planner helps photographers know when special moments will occur, from the primary look to the reception. Being aware of key timings permits the photographer to capture each section without feeling rushed or missing crucial pictures.

Attire is one other wedding photography essential usually overlooked. Photographers ought to costume appropriately to blend in with the wedding guests, in addition to for consolation. Weddings can require long hours on one's ft, so opting for snug but professional clothes helps preserve energy all through the day. Wearing darkish colors may additionally be beneficial, as they don’t distract from the couple or the event’s ambiance.


Communication is vital, each earlier than and through the wedding. Having pre-wedding consultations permits couples to express their pursuits, type, and any must-have photographs. This dialogue is crucial in ensuring that the photographer captures the couple’s imaginative and prescient. Maintaining open communication all through the occasion permits the photographer to adjust to the couple’s preferences seamlessly.


Editing expertise additionally play a pivotal position in creating the final wedding album. After the event, photographers spend a significant period of time post-processing photographs to reinforce colors, right exposure, and take away distractions. Software like Adobe Lightroom and Photoshop can transform a great photo into a extensive ranging one, making certain the ultimate pictures mirror the good thing about that day.


Providing couples with an online gallery or a physical album is also an important part of the service. Presenting images in a elegant format can improve the enjoyment of reliving those treasured moments. Offering prints or framed images adds tangible keepsakes that couples can show of their homes, additional extending the significance of the images captured.
